    About Alten Haus Assisted Living

    Alten Haus Assisted Living has three homes in the Fox Crossing area of Neenah, WI, and they've been dedicated to person-centered care since 2006, setting up cozy, home-like environments for seniors who want some extra support. Each home aims to make daily life comfortable, with property features like game rooms, a fitness center, and a salon and barbershop, so residents can enjoy a walk down for a haircut or play games with neighbors if they like, then head over for a meal in the dining room which is just a few steps away. The houses use safety and handicap features along with a sprinkler system to help keep residents safe, and there's wheelchair walking assistance if needed, with personal care assistants always close by to help with daily activities.

    They've got housekeepers who take care of chores, from cleaning to laundry and dry cleaning, and the kitchens or kitchenettes in each home mean there's space for residents to make a snack or cup of tea whenever they want. Wifi and cable TV keep everyone connected and entertained, and guest parking makes it easy for friends and family to stop by. For people worried about paying for care, Alten Haus Assisted Living is designed for long-term care insurance, which can be important for planning ahead. Activities are a big part of daily life, with a focus on social gatherings, arts and crafts, education programs, and staying active through health and wellness offerings. Neighborhoods and activity rooms sometimes go by unique names inspired by the Alten Haus approach, which helps each location feel a little special.

    Their care options fit seniors who need daily living help but like their independence, as the person-centered support is set up to make sure everyone gets the attention they want while still letting them feel at home. Alten Haus Assisted Living is focused on providing a nurturing space, where living arrangements feel less like a facility and more like a comfortable place to call home for those later years.
